If the Pondglass metrics-aggregation sidecar fails health checks in CI, first confirm the fixture port is free; a leaked process from a prior job is the usual culprit. Restarting the runner clears it. Before filing anything, capture the sidecar's startup log and note the build identifier printed below.

session token of kagup-hahaf = htk3_2b8

Break-glass access — Wrenfield tracing platform. Contractors normally get read-only trace views across the Coppervale microservices. Break-glass grants 60 minutes of full span access, auto-revoked and fully audited. Use only for active incidents; file a justification within one business day. Two on-call approvals required. Once approved, unlock the break-glass credential store with the passphrase that appears below.

strongbox words: holax-rusax-jorath-aldeth

Confirm hot-reload of Thorngate config is limited to the allowlisted keys; secrets paths must require full restart. Verify reload events are audit-logged with actor identity. Security reviewer signs off only after the fuzzed reload test passes on the release candidate identified by the token below.

pipeline stamp: htk4_66df

Ticket: Config drift found during FD leak hunt on Quillbarrow ingest workers. While chasing the leaked file descriptors, I noticed the descriptor ceiling and socket-reuse flags differ between the two prod hosts, which explains why only one box hits the limit. The leak itself is in the retry path that reopens spool files without closing the old handle; fix is in review. To reproduce the drift, compare against the canonical values, which are as follows.

settings of bajop-badug:
holath:
  pin: 1590
  metrics_host: metrics.holath.qorvelsys.internal
  tenant: sorix
  seal: seal_ecae8588